In more detail wrt earlier “Updated Channel usage procedures refactoring, unavailability bugfixes, misc topics and "implementation" MIB variable comment resolutions in 25/1890, 1891, 2177 and 2302” email, 25/2177 covers CID 27, where review and feedback is welcome:

 

CID 27:

11.2.3.2: Added the NAVSyncDelay requirement for a non-S1G STA that is changing from unavailable to available when in the awake state (but excluding 26.14.1 (Intra-PPDU power save for non-AP HE STAs)).

11.2.3.6: AP buffers frames for PS or unavailable STAs. AP directly transmits frames for STAs that are active and not unavailable.

26.8.4.4: Added temporal condition from the odd bullets to the even bullets (which had no temporal conditions so this semantics must have got lost during bullet editing somewhere along the line)

26.14.1: Duplicated a sentence then modified each copy to be correct 1) for power save mode and 2) for active mode (since the baseline text attempts to cover the two modes, which could be OK except for the language “shall transition to the awake state” which only applies to power-save mode (and not active mode)).
